Ticket #4530: 0001-skin-add-xoria-thin-and-root-variant.patch

File 0001-skin-add-xoria-thin-and-root-variant.patch, 9.6 KB (added by eugenesan, 8 weeks ago)
  • new file misc/skins/xoria256-thin.ini

    From 85f462deba135a5557b6a60b475db8fb3ff90140 Mon Sep 17 00:00:00 2001
    From: "Eugene San (eugenesan)" <eugenesan@gmail.com>
    Date: Sun, 17 Mar 2024 19:23:22 -0700
    Subject: [PATCH 1/3] skin: add xoria thin and root variant
    
    ---
     misc/skins/xoria256-thin.ini     | 172 +++++++++++++++++++++++++++++++
     misc/skins/xoria256.ini          |  23 -----
     misc/skins/xoria256root-thin.ini | 172 +++++++++++++++++++++++++++++++
     3 files changed, 344 insertions(+), 23 deletions(-)
     create mode 100644 misc/skins/xoria256-thin.ini
     create mode 100644 misc/skins/xoria256root-thin.ini
    
    diff --git a/misc/skins/xoria256-thin.ini b/misc/skins/xoria256-thin.ini
    new file mode 100644
    index 000000000..babf0d594
    - +  
     1# This is a 256 colors thin MidnightCommander color scheme 
     2# based on the Xoria256 color scheme for the Vim editor 
     3# (http://www.vim.org/scripts/script.php?script_id=2140) 
     4 
     5# Note you'll need mc > 4.7.5 for this scheme to work (256 colors support) 
     6# Hint: compile from the git repository 
     7 
     8# Author      : Alexander Glyzov (isee@inbox.ru) 
     9# Last Change : Jan 11, 2011 
     10 
     11# Special Thanks to Dmitriy Zotikov -- author of the Vim Xoria256 color scheme. 
     12 
     13 
     14 
     15[skin] 
     16    description = Xoria256-Thin 
     17    256colors = true 
     18 
     19[Lines] 
     20    horiz = ─ 
     21    vert = │ 
     22    lefttop = ┌ 
     23    righttop = ┐ 
     24    leftbottom = └ 
     25    rightbottom = ┘ 
     26    topmiddle = ┬ 
     27    bottommiddle = ┴ 
     28    leftmiddle = ├ 
     29    rightmiddle = ┤ 
     30    cross = ┼ 
     31    dhoriz = ─ 
     32    dvert = │ 
     33    dlefttop = ┌ 
     34    drighttop = ┐ 
     35    dleftbottom = └ 
     36    drightbottom = ┘ 
     37    dtopmiddle = ┬ 
     38    dbottommiddle = ┴ 
     39    dleftmiddle = ├ 
     40    drightmiddle = ┤ 
     41 
     42[core] 
     43    _default_ = color250;color234 
     44    selected = ;color60 
     45    marked = color228 
     46    markselect = color228;color60 
     47    reverse = color234;color250; 
     48    header = color180;;bold 
     49 
     50    gauge = white;black 
     51 
     52    input = color252;color60;bold 
     53    inputunchanged = color250;color60;bold 
     54    inputmark = color228;color236;bold 
     55 
     56    disabled = color244;color250 
     57 
     58    #inputhistory = 
     59    #commandhistory = 
     60    #commandlinemark = black;lightgray 
     61 
     62    shadow = color239;black 
     63 
     64[dialog] 
     65    _default_ = black;color250 
     66    dhotnormal = color88;; 
     67    dfocus = black;color73; 
     68    dhotfocus = color88;color73; 
     69    dtitle = color235;;bold 
     70 
     71[error] 
     72    _default_ = white;red 
     73    errdfocus = black;lightgray 
     74    errdhotnormal = yellow;red 
     75    errdhotfocus = yellow;lightgray 
     76    errdtitle = yellow;red;bold 
     77 
     78[filehighlight] 
     79    directory = ;;bold 
     80    executable = color114 
     81    symlink = color180 
     82    hardlink = 
     83    stalelink = rgb404 
     84    device = rgb231 
     85    special = rgb331 
     86    core = rgb430 
     87    temp = color239 
     88    archive = color174 
     89    doc = rgb033 
     90    source = color29 
     91    media = color110 
     92    graph = color182 
     93    database = color31 
     94 
     95[menu] 
     96    _default_ = black;color250 
     97    menusel = black;color73; 
     98    menuhot = color88;; 
     99    menuhotsel = color88;color73; 
     100    menuinactive = color244 
     101 
     102[popupmenu] 
     103    _default_ = black;color250 
     104    menusel = black;color73 
     105    menutitle = ;;bold 
     106 
     107[buttonbar] 
     108    button = black;color250 
     109    hotkey = color88;color181;bold 
     110 
     111[statusbar] 
     112    _default_ = black;color250 
     113 
     114[help] 
     115    _default_ = black;color250 
     116    helpitalic = color88;;bold 
     117    helpbold = color235;;bold 
     118    helplink = color19;; 
     119    helpslink = black;color73;inverse 
     120    helptitle = color235;;bold 
     121 
     122[editor] 
     123    _default_ = color250;color234 
     124    editbold = ;;bold 
     125    editmarked = ;color60 
     126    editwhitespace = color236;color234 
     127    editnonprintable = ;black 
     128    editlinestate = ;color235 
     129    bookmark = ;color239; 
     130    bookmarkfound = ;color239;bold 
     131    editrightmargin = color180;color235;bold 
     132#    editbg = 
     133    editframe = color244; 
     134    editframeactive = color250; 
     135    editframedrag = color73; 
     136 
     137[viewer] 
     138    _default_ = color250;color234 
     139    viewbold = ;;bold 
     140    viewunderline = ;;underline 
     141    viewselected = color228;color60 
     142 
     143[diffviewer] 
     144    changedline = ;color60 
     145    changednew = black;color174 
     146    added = black;color181 
     147    changed = black;color151 
     148    removed = ;color235 
     149    error = rgb554;rgb320 
     150 
     151[widget-panel] 
     152    sort-up-char = ↑ 
     153    sort-down-char = ↓ 
     154    hiddenfiles-show-char = • 
     155    hiddenfiles-hide-char = ○ 
     156    history-prev-item-char = « 
     157    history-next-item-char = » 
     158    history-show-list-char = ^ 
     159    filename-scroll-left-char = « 
     160    filename-scroll-right-char = » 
     161 
     162[widget-scrollbar] 
     163    first-vert-char = ↑ 
     164    last-vert-char = ↓ 
     165    first-horiz-char = « 
     166    last-horiz-char = » 
     167    current-char = ■ 
     168    background-char = ▒ 
     169 
     170[widget-editor] 
     171    window-state-char = ↕ 
     172    window-close-char = ✕ 
  • misc/skins/xoria256.ini

    diff --git a/misc/skins/xoria256.ini b/misc/skins/xoria256.ini
    index d1e9dd055..44a7ff07f 100644
    a b  
    1616    description = Xoria256 
    1717    256colors = true 
    1818 
    19 # [Lines] 
    20 #     horiz = ─ 
    21 #     vert = │ 
    22 #     lefttop = ┌ 
    23 #     righttop = ┐ 
    24 #     leftbottom = └ 
    25 #     rightbottom = ┘ 
    26 #     topmiddle = ┬ 
    27 #     bottommiddle = ┴ 
    28 #     leftmiddle = ├ 
    29 #     rightmiddle = ┤ 
    30 #     cross = ┼ 
    31 #     dhoriz = ─ 
    32 #     dvert = │ 
    33 #     dlefttop = ┌ 
    34 #     drighttop = ┐ 
    35 #     dleftbottom = └ 
    36 #     drightbottom = ┘ 
    37 #     dtopmiddle = ┬ 
    38 #     dbottommiddle = ┴ 
    39 #     dleftmiddle = ├ 
    40 #     drightmiddle = ┤ 
    41  
    4219[Lines] 
    4320    horiz = ─ 
    4421    vert = │ 
  • new file misc/skins/xoria256root-thin.ini

    diff --git a/misc/skins/xoria256root-thin.ini b/misc/skins/xoria256root-thin.ini
    new file mode 100644
    index 000000000..5d274393b
    - +  
     1# This is a 256 colors root thin MidnightCommander color scheme 
     2# based on the Xoria256 color scheme for the Vim editor 
     3# (http://www.vim.org/scripts/script.php?script_id=2140) 
     4 
     5# Note you'll need mc > 4.7.5 for this scheme to work (256 colors support) 
     6# Hint: compile from the git repository 
     7 
     8# Author      : Alexander Glyzov (isee@inbox.ru) 
     9# Last Change : Jan 11, 2011 
     10 
     11# Special Thanks to Dmitriy Zotikov -- author of the Vim Xoria256 color scheme. 
     12 
     13 
     14 
     15[skin] 
     16    description = Xoria256root-Thin 
     17    256colors = true 
     18 
     19[Lines] 
     20    horiz = ─ 
     21    vert = │ 
     22    lefttop = ┌ 
     23    righttop = ┐ 
     24    leftbottom = └ 
     25    rightbottom = ┘ 
     26    topmiddle = ┬ 
     27    bottommiddle = ┴ 
     28    leftmiddle = ├ 
     29    rightmiddle = ┤ 
     30    cross = ┼ 
     31    dhoriz = ─ 
     32    dvert = │ 
     33    dlefttop = ┌ 
     34    drighttop = ┐ 
     35    dleftbottom = └ 
     36    drightbottom = ┘ 
     37    dtopmiddle = ┬ 
     38    dbottommiddle = ┴ 
     39    dleftmiddle = ├ 
     40    drightmiddle = ┤ 
     41 
     42[core] 
     43    _default_ = color250;color234 
     44    selected = color253;color88 
     45    marked = color228 
     46    markselect = color228;color60 
     47    reverse = color234;color250; 
     48    header = color180;;bold 
     49 
     50    gauge = white;black 
     51 
     52    input = color252;color60;bold 
     53    inputunchanged = color250;color60;bold 
     54    inputmark = color228;color236;bold 
     55 
     56    disabled = color244;color250 
     57 
     58    #inputhistory = 
     59    #commandhistory = 
     60    #commandlinemark = black;lightgray 
     61 
     62    shadow = color239;black 
     63 
     64[dialog] 
     65    _default_ = black;color250 
     66    dhotnormal = color88;; 
     67    dfocus = black;color73; 
     68    dhotfocus = color88;color73; 
     69    dtitle = color235;;bold 
     70 
     71[error] 
     72    _default_ = white;red 
     73    errdfocus = black;lightgray 
     74    errdhotnormal = yellow;red 
     75    errdhotfocus = yellow;lightgray 
     76    errdtitle = yellow;red;bold 
     77 
     78[filehighlight] 
     79    directory = ;;bold 
     80    executable = color114 
     81    symlink = color180 
     82    hardlink = 
     83    stalelink = rgb404 
     84    device = rgb231 
     85    special = rgb331 
     86    core = rgb430 
     87    temp = color239 
     88    archive = color174 
     89    doc = rgb033 
     90    source = color29 
     91    media = color110 
     92    graph = color182 
     93    database = color31 
     94 
     95[menu] 
     96    _default_ = black;color250 
     97    menusel = black;color73; 
     98    menuhot = color88;; 
     99    menuhotsel = color88;color73; 
     100    menuinactive = color244 
     101 
     102[popupmenu] 
     103    _default_ = black;color250 
     104    menusel = black;color73 
     105    menutitle = ;;bold 
     106 
     107[buttonbar] 
     108    button = black;color250 
     109    hotkey = color88;color181;bold 
     110 
     111[statusbar] 
     112    _default_ = black;color250 
     113 
     114[help] 
     115    _default_ = black;color250 
     116    helpitalic = color88;;bold 
     117    helpbold = color235;;bold 
     118    helplink = color19;; 
     119    helpslink = black;color73;inverse 
     120    helptitle = color235;;bold 
     121 
     122[editor] 
     123    _default_ = color250;color234 
     124    editbold = ;;bold 
     125    editmarked = ;color60 
     126    editwhitespace = color236;color234 
     127    editnonprintable = ;black 
     128    editlinestate = ;color235 
     129    bookmark = ;color239; 
     130    bookmarkfound = ;color239;bold 
     131    editrightmargin = color180;color235;bold 
     132#    editbg = 
     133    editframe = color244; 
     134    editframeactive = color250; 
     135    editframedrag = color73; 
     136 
     137[viewer] 
     138    _default_ = color250;color234 
     139    viewbold = ;;bold 
     140    viewunderline = ;;underline 
     141    viewselected = color228;color60 
     142 
     143[diffviewer] 
     144    changedline = ;color60 
     145    changednew = black;color174 
     146    added = black;color181 
     147    changed = black;color151 
     148    removed = ;color235 
     149    error = rgb554;rgb320 
     150 
     151[widget-panel] 
     152    sort-up-char = ↑ 
     153    sort-down-char = ↓ 
     154    hiddenfiles-show-char = • 
     155    hiddenfiles-hide-char = ○ 
     156    history-prev-item-char = « 
     157    history-next-item-char = » 
     158    history-show-list-char = ^ 
     159    filename-scroll-left-char = « 
     160    filename-scroll-right-char = » 
     161 
     162[widget-scrollbar] 
     163    first-vert-char = ↑ 
     164    last-vert-char = ↓ 
     165    first-horiz-char = « 
     166    last-horiz-char = » 
     167    current-char = ■ 
     168    background-char = ▒ 
     169 
     170[widget-editor] 
     171    window-state-char = ↕ 
     172    window-close-char = ✕